What are managed Funds
Managed funds, also known as mutual funds, are investment vehicles that pool money from multiple investors to purchase a diverse range of assets such as stocks, bonds, and real estate. The fund is managed by a professional fund manager who makes investment decisions on behalf of the investors.
Actively or Passively Managed
Broadly speaking, there are two types of managed funds. Actively managed funds and passively managed funds. Actively managed funds are managed by a professional fund manager who actively buys and sells assets to try and beat the market and achieve higher returns. Passively managed funds, on the other hand, track a market index and do not try to beat the market.
